Definition of coshes:

(n) : A weapon made of leather-covered metal similar to a blackjack.
(n) : A blunt instrument such as a bludgeon or truncheon.
(v) : (transitive) To strike with a weapon of this kind.
(n) : (UK, education, slang, dated) The cane.
(adj) : (Scotland) cozy; snug
(n) : hyperbolic cosine
